Irritable Bowel Syndrome Management and Treatment

Irritable Bowel Syndrome (IBS) is a very commonly diagnosed condition, in fact one in five adult Americans have been diagnosed with IBS. According to NIH symptoms for Irritable Bowel Syndrome include abdominal pain, bloating, discomfort, constipation and/or diarrhea.  Some people will have either constipation or diarrhea or alternate between both. Helping Seniors Avoid Falls

Falls are one of the leading problems facing senior citizens.  An injury resulting from a fall can often lead to permanent disability.  One out of three people over the age of sixty will suffer a fall each year and fear of falling can often force seniors to curtail their activities.
